This secluded beach is a true gem on the Hawaiian coastline, perfect for those looking to leave the world behind and escape to a tranquil paradise.

Keawakapu Beach in southwest Maui is a welcome break from the hustle and bustle of some of the more crowded beaches nearby. Also as it’s wider than its sandy sisters, locating the perfect spot to sit back and soak up the sun won't be an issue. Impressive beach houses, restaurants, apartments and hotels line the beachfront while palm trees are dotted along the shore, providing shade for those who like to venture out in the early morning to do some yoga on the cushiony sands.

There are numerous tide pools on the beachfront that are alive with sea creatures. These naturally occurring mini aquariums can be great fun for kids and those who are still children at heart. Colourful fish and crustaceans bide their time waiting for the tide to come back in and taxi them out to sea. The waters near the lava rock formations are perfect for snorkelling. Morning is the best time to see all kinds of fish and coral and you might just catch a glimpse of a sea turtle floating by. During the winter months, migrating Humpback Wales can be spotted off shore rising up from the depths for a breath of fresh air.

Scuba diving is also popular here. Only 800 metres out to sea lies a man-made reef, created in 1962 to stimulate the local marine environment. Surprisingly made up of 150 cars, it's a spectacular and equally unusual sight to behold. These submersed cars have become homes for a plethora of sea creatures. Diving enthusiasts can examine the coral while vintage car lovers can peruse the rusty relics.

Keep in mind that at certain times of the day this beach can be quite windy leading to short sporadic sandstorms. This can be the perfect time for a break for some food. The restaurants inland offer a wide variety of cuisine, but there is also a green area just off of the beach to the north where you can enjoy a picnic and a bottle of wine as the sun begins to set over the sea.
